Massachusetts Law - What is the "Separation Date"? The exact separation date has significance in many states, because that is the date that the "marital portion" of assets and debts stops accruing. However, in Massachusetts, the separation date does not really have financial significance in most cases. Courts may still be more likely to leave debts and assets accumulated after one party moves out with that party. But this is not as clear in Massachusetts as in many other states.
